// ScanBridge barcode integration — heads up for new folks:
// This constant caps the scanner's retry burst when the Wexlin
// handheld units drop their serial connection mid-scan. Don't raise
// it past 5 or the warehouse terminals queue ghost reads and the
// pick list goes sideways. Changed last quarter after the Dunmoor
// site incident; see the postmortem wiki. If you touch this, note
// the build token that appears below.

session token of kadug-bajog = htk14_7408702bb79c82

While onboarding, be aware of an open drift issue on Gridlewort, our crossword generator service. The production instance was manually patched during the June incident to raise the fill-solver timeout and reduce dictionary cache size, but those changes were never committed back to the deployment repo. As a result, every fresh deploy silently reverts them, and puzzle generation latency spikes until someone re-applies the patch by hand. To reconcile, compare the repo defaults against what production is actually running.

settings of fahag-haduf:
[ulaox]
port = 8443
region = south-2
host = ulaox.lumiccorp.internal
timeout_ms = 500
retries = 8

Subject: Handover — order-cutoff rule, Millet & Crumb DB

Hi Teodora,

Before I rotate off: the bakery's order-cutoff rule (no same-day orders after 14:00) is enforced by a trigger on `orders_intake`, not in the app layer, so please flag any schema change touching that table. Audit logging on the trigger is enabled as the security review requested. For verification, connect to the production replica with the connection string below.

database URL for bahop-yagep: mssql://sildor_svc:35ha7jz@db-fb6d.nelvrodyn.example:5432/casath

Finance Review Summary — Larkspur Launch Plan

Sales leads: the Q3 review of the Larkspur handheld launch shows projected revenue of 4.2M crowns against a 3.1M cost base, assuming the Veltran distribution deal closes on schedule. Margin sensitivity remains high: a two-week slip in the Bramwick plant ramp would cut contribution by roughly 9%. Marketing spend is front-loaded, so early pipeline discipline is essential. Please review your territory assumptions before Friday's sync. The following note must not leave this group.

confidential, kagaf-faduf: Headcount on the Ralix team goes from 5 to 117 by the end of November. Gross margin on Ralix came in at 12 percent against a plan of 10 percent.